Can AI Do SEO?

Quick Answer

AI can do many SEO tasks effectively—including keyword research, technical audits, content outlining, and optimization—but it cannot replace human SEO professionals. AI excels at data analysis, pattern recognition, and repetitive tasks but lacks genuine expertise, strategic thinking, and the ability to build real relationships needed for comprehensive SEO success.

Bottom Line: AI is an incredibly powerful SEO assistant, but not an SEO replacement.

Critical AI Limitations in SEO

Understanding what AI cannot do is just as important as understanding what it can do:

Cannot Establish Real Expertise

Critical for YMYL content

AI cannot earn PhDs, gain years of experience, or build genuine professional credentials that E-E-A-T requires.

No Original Research Capability

Limits authority building

AI cannot conduct surveys, interviews, experiments, or create original data—it only synthesizes existing information.

Lacks Business Context

Poor strategic decisions

AI doesn't understand your specific business goals, brand positioning, target audience nuances, or competitive landscape.

Cannot Build Real Relationships

Limits link acquisition

Link building, influencer outreach, and partnership development require genuine human connections AI cannot create.

Factual Accuracy Issues

Reputation risk

AI can confidently state false information (hallucinations) and cannot always distinguish reliable from unreliable sources.

No Judgment or Intuition

Suboptimal decisions

SEO often requires judgment calls, reading market signals, and intuition that AI lacks.
